The Divan: A Staple in Indian Homes

indian living room divan When it comes to traditional Indian house design, the living room divan holds a special place. This versatile piece of furniture has been a staple in Indian homes for centuries, and for good reason. The divan not only adds a touch of elegance and comfort to the living room, but it also serves as a multifunctional piece that can be used for seating, lounging, and even sleeping. Indian Living Room Divan: A Reflection of Culture and Tradition The divan, also known as diwan or daybed, is deeply rooted in Indian culture and tradition. In ancient times, it was a symbol of royalty and was reserved for kings and queens in their palaces. Over time, it became a common piece of furniture in Indian households, serving as a seating option for guests and a place for relaxation and conversation. With its low height and cushioned seats, the divan encourages a sense of intimacy and closeness, which is an important aspect of Indian culture. It is also often adorned with intricate carvings and vibrant fabrics, reflecting the rich heritage and artistry of the country. The Divan: Functional and Versatile Aside from its cultural significance, the divan is also a practical addition to any living room. Its low height makes it perfect for lounging and sitting cross-legged, a common practice in Indian homes. The backrest also serves as a comfortable support for resting or reading. Moreover, the divan can be easily transformed into a sleeping space, making it ideal for overnight guests. It can also be used as a storage unit, with the space underneath the seating area providing a convenient place to store extra pillows, blankets, and other items. Incorporating the Divan into Modern House Design As Indian house design evolves and becomes more modern, the divan has also undergone changes. While the traditional divan is made of wood and adorned with fabrics, modern versions can also be found in materials like metal and leather, with sleek and minimalist designs. The divan can also be incorporated into different interior styles, from traditional to contemporary, making it a versatile piece that can fit into any home. Its vibrant colors and intricate details can add a touch of culture and warmth to any living room, while its functionality and versatility make it a practical choice for modern-day living.
